Management highlights
Key Points
- ZTO maintained industry-leading service quality, with parcel volume growing 14% y-o-y in Q3 2024 and adjusted net profit up 16%. In Q1 2024, express delivery industry parcel volume grew 25.2% y-o-y.
- Shifted focus to service quality at the start of 2024, placing more attention on differentiated products/services to meet customer needs. Improved service quality in first quarter, with reverse and retail parcel growth surpassing overall market volume growth.
- Q2 initiatives: improve transit efficiency via digitization/data analytics, enhance product mix by diversifying services and leveraging logistics ecosystem, address price competition with precise pricing, strengthen last mile via profit sharing and retail parcel intake, and support franchisees with improved communication and technology tools.
Segment performance
In the first quarter, ZTO's parcel volume was RMB 7.2 billion, growing 13.9% year-over-year, with a market share of 19.3% (contracting by 1.9 percentage points compared to last year). The core Express ASP decreased to $0.04 year-over-year. Combined sorting and transportation costs per parcel decreased by $0.06. Gross profit increased 19% to RMB 3 billion, with a gross profit margin rate of 30.1%. Operating income increased 16.2% to RMB 2.3 billion, with an associated margin rate of 22.8%. Operating cash flow was RMB 2 billion, down 25.8% year-over-year. Adjusted EBITDA was RMB 3.7 billion. Capital expenditure totaled RMB 1.7 billion, with anticipated annual capital expenditure below RMB 6 billion.
Guidance
Guidance
- Anticipates overall industry volume growth of around 15%-20% for the year.
- ZTO's parcel volume for 2024 is expected to be in the range of RMB 34.7 billion to RMB 35.64 billion, representing a 15%-18% increase.
- Prioritizes improvements in service quality and development of differentiated products/services to enhance brand value.

Q&A highlights
Q: What triggered the strategic focus shift to giving up some loss-making volumes and expectation on industry consolidation?
A: The shift is to focus on longer-term profitable growth due to market dynamics with more lower-valued parcels. ZTO aims to maintain profitable growth and enhance brand recognition through differentiated services. Regarding industry consolidation, ZTO focuses on balanced growth of service quality, earnings, and volume.
Q: How much did retail volume increase in Q1 and measures to increase individual parcel market penetration?
A: Retail volume grew over 40% in Q1. Measures include installing machinery at outlets to free up couriers, allowing them to focus on delivery and pickup services, and aiming to increase retail volume to 6 million parcels this year by improving courier focus and pricing benefits.
